Introduction
Chicken curry is one of the most famous Indian dishes that has spread worldwide and become an essential part of many Arab kitchens due to its rich flavor and aromatic spice blend.
This dish is known for its fragrant marinade based on curry powder, ginger, garlic, tomatoes, and yogurt, creating a perfectly balanced meal that combines warmth, depth of flavor, and a smooth creamy texture.
In this article, you’ll learn how to prepare Indian-style chicken curry just like in restaurants, with flavor secrets and high nutritional value that make it an ideal main dish for everyday meals.
Why Is Chicken Curry One of the Most Popular Indian Dishes?
- Strong, spice-rich flavor
Indian curry is famous for its aromatic profile, relying on spices such as turmeric, cumin, coriander, and ginger. - Balanced creamy texture
The creaminess comes from yogurt or coconut milk, creating a smooth and well-integrated sauce. - Perfect with rice and bread
It pairs beautifully with fluffy basmati rice or naan bread, making it a complete meal. - Easy to prepare
Despite the variety of ingredients, the steps are simple and do not require much time.
Ingredients for Indian-Style Chicken Curry
Chicken ingredients:
- 600 g chicken breast or thighs, cut into cubes
- 2 tablespoons yogurt
- 1 teaspoon curry powder
- ½ teaspoon turmeric
- ½ teaspoon paprika
- A pinch of black pepper
- Salt to taste
- 1 teaspoon grated ginger
- 1 garlic clove, minced
Sauce ingredients:
- 1 large onion, finely chopped
- 2 garlic cloves
- 1 tablespoon grated ginger
- 2 tomatoes, grated or blended
- ½ cup water or chicken stock
- 1 tablespoon curry powder
- ½ teaspoon ground coriander
- ¼ teaspoon cumin
- 1 teaspoon sugar (optional)
- ½ cup coconut milk or cooking cream
For serving:
- Basmati rice
- Fresh coriander
- Naan or chapati bread
Step-by-Step Preparation
- Marinating the chicken
Mix yogurt with curry powder, paprika, turmeric, ginger, garlic, and salt.
Add the chicken pieces and coat them well.
Let marinate for at least 30 minutes to absorb the flavors. - Preparing the aromatic base
Heat oil in a deep pan.
Add the onion and sauté until golden.
Add garlic and ginger, stirring until fragrant.
This step forms the foundation of authentic curry flavor. - Adding tomatoes and spices
Add grated tomatoes and cook until well combined.
Add curry powder, coriander, cumin, and sugar, then mix thoroughly.
Simmer on low heat until the sauce thickens. - Cooking the chicken
Add the marinated chicken to the sauce.
Stir until the chicken changes color and coats evenly with the sauce.
Add water or stock and let simmer for about 10 minutes. - Adding the creamy element
Finally, add coconut milk or cream.
Simmer gently for 5 minutes until the sauce becomes rich and creamy. - Serving
Serve chicken curry hot with basmati rice or warm naan bread.
Garnish with fresh chopped coriander.
Restaurant-Style Chicken Curry Secrets
✔ Always cook tomatoes thoroughly
Raw tomatoes weaken the sauce flavor.
✔ Lightly toast the spices before adding liquids
This releases essential oils and deepens the flavor.
✔ Choose high-quality curry powder
Mild, medium, or spicy—depending on preference.
✔ Avoid overcooking the chicken
Chicken needs only 12–15 minutes to stay tender.
✔ Coconut milk gives the authentic Indian taste
It creates the classic curry flavor profile.
Nutritional Value of Chicken Curry
- High in protein
Chicken supports muscle building and satiety. - Rich in antioxidants
Spices like turmeric and ginger provide health benefits. - Healthy fats
From coconut milk or cream. - A complete main dish
Especially when served with basmati rice.
Creative Serving Ideas
- Serve inside toasted naan bread
Elegant presentation for special occasions. - Add diced potatoes
For a more filling and hearty dish. - Make creamy chicken curry
Increase coconut milk for extra richness. - Serve with turmeric rice
Adds color, aroma, and authentic Indian flair.
Conclusion
Chicken curry brings together aromatic Indian spices and a rich creamy texture to create a satisfying main dish loved by families and spice enthusiasts alike.
With the recipe and preparation secrets above, you can prepare a flavorful meal that closely resembles authentic Indian restaurant dishes.
Try it at home and enjoy a bold, unforgettable flavor experience.


